There are several discrepancies in the American publications. As for TWIS, in William Baring-Gould's very ambitious attempt to put all of the tales in chronological order in his "Annotated Sherlock Holmes", he dates it in '87 (when June 19 would have been a Sunday) rather than '89."As to your dates, that is the biggest mystification of all."
